Web22 de jun. de 2016 · Red lionfish (the most common species found in these waters) are native to the subtropical and tropical region of Indian and Pacific Oceans. It is thought that these exotic fish were likely released into the Atlantic Ocean off of the coast of southeastern USA in the mid 1980’s and have been reproducing at a speedy clip ever since. Web27 de dez. de 2024 · 4 minutes. The lionfish is the first exotic species to invade the coral reefs of the Atlantic Ocean, multiplying at a rate never seen before in marine history. And now there's a lionfish invasion threatening the marine system of the Mediterranean Sea. The lionfish ( Pterois miles) belongs to the genus of venomous fish Pterois and is native … Web23 de fev. de 2024 · Lionfish Lionfish have invaded US Atlantic coastal waters, the Caribbean Sea, and the Gulf of Mexico with unprecedented, alarming speed. Though reports of sightings date back to the 1980s, it is only recently that the species has exploded in numbers and range.

girl with collar and leashWeblionfish, (Pterois), also spelled lion fish or lion-fish, also called turkey fish or fire-fish, any of several species of showy Indo-Pacific fishes of the scorpion fish family, Scorpaenidae (order Scorpaeniformes). Lionfish are noted for their venomous fin spines, which are capable of producing painful, though rarely fatal, puncture wounds.
